What get_tool_info does on Tenzro Ledger MCP

AI agents call get_tool_info to retrieve information from Tenzro Ledger MCP without modifying anything. It is typically the context-gathering step in research, monitoring, and reporting workflows, before the agent takes action elsewhere.

Why get_tool_info is rated Low

This tool retrieves or queries information about registered tools by ID. It performs a read-only lookup operation with no capability to modify, execute, delete, or commit financial actions. The query of tool metadata poses minimal risk if misused by an AI agent, as it merely returns descriptive information already available within the system.

From the tool's definition Tool name 'get_tool_info' and description 'Get details of a specific registered tool by its ID' indicate retrieval of metadata about tools without modification or side effects.

Can I rate-limit get_tool_info?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the get_tool_info r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block get_tool_info complet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for get_tool_info.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
